martes, 14 de junio de 2016

Ejecutar un archivo .sql en Mysql


Bienvenido nuevamente, vamos a ejecutar archivos .sql en Mysql, para ello vamos hacerlo desde cero, debido a que la próxima publicación, se realizara una conexión JDBC en JAVA.





Bueno primero instalamos Mysql de la pagina oficial (es gratuito) Aqui.

Una vez instalado en nuestro ordenador. Abrimos la consola.


Escribimos la clave, en mi caso para el ejemplo mi clave es: 1234 y presionamos (ENTER)


Estamos conectados.


Ahora que estamos conectados, crearemos nuestra base de datos: "dbtest" con el siguiente comando, luego presionamos (ENTER)


Listo base de datos creada. =)


Ahora procedemos a entrar a la base de datos que hemos creado, de la siguiente manera, escribimos la siguiente instrucción y presionamos (ENTER)



Listo... Vamos bien :)


Ahora vamos a crear una tabla e insertar datos, pero el script para crear la tabla esta en un archivo, y el script para insertar los datos a esa tabla esta en otro archivo, esto es porque se me antojo hacerlo asi. =/

Los Script esta en esta ruta de mi PC, Estos archivos se puede descargar de Aqui.


Listo; una vez que esta en nuestro ordenador, escribimos la siguiente instrucción, "source ruta_y_nombre_archivo_sql" esta facilito. luego se presiona (ENTER)


¡Listo!


para visualizar que hemos creado, vamos a consultar todas las tablas que hay en nuestra base de datos de la siguiente manera, recordemos al final de cada instrucción va con (;) y presionamos (ENTER)


Uuuff, Ahí esta nuestra tabla... ¡Funciona! Hemos ejecutado codigo sql que se encuentra en un archivo .sql  desde la consola en Mysql; Para Otros motores de base de datos como Oracle es diferente. Hoy estamos hablando solo de Mysql.


Bueno, ahora procedemos a llenar la tabla con los registros, ejecutando el otro archivo .sql


¡Listo!  vemos que nuestro archivo tenia para insertar 4 filas.


Bueno para verificar, ejecutamos el poderoso "select * from", :O  ¡Sorpresa!  esta con registros mi tabla auto.


Fin zzzzZZZ

No hay comentarios:

Publicar un comentario